Technical Considerations for Crafters and Makers

While the aesthetic appeal is clear, every experienced maker knows that technical execution is where the real work happens. When preparing the Skeleton Peace Sign Floral Design for production, there are specific areas where caution is required. The fine linework that gives the skeleton its character can be tricky if you attempt to cut it at a very small scale. For large cut files on t-shirts or banners, the detail holds up beautifully. However, if you are trying to create tiny sticker designs or use it on a small button, some of the delicate bone structures might not cut cleanly or could tear during weeding.

Always test the file before selling finished products. Load the SVG design into your software and zoom in to check if the lines are closed properly. Open paths can lead to messy cuts or printing errors. For those using the PNG design for sublimation design, confirm the resolution is at least 300 DPI to avoid pixelation. Preview the transparency carefully; sometimes, anti-aliasing edges can cause unwanted halos when placed on dark backgrounds. It is also wise to test colors before printing. While the original ivory tones look elegant, they may shift slightly depending on your printer or ink type. Always run a test strip on the actual material you plan to use, whether it is cotton, ceramic, or acrylic.

Another critical consideration is how the design interacts with different background colors. Place it on real product mockup templates to see how it performs on white versus dark fabrics. The Skeleton Peace Sign Floral Design generally looks best on neutral or muted backgrounds, allowing the intricate details to stand out. If you are layering vinyl projects, be mindful of crowded compositions. Too many layers can make the design look muddy, especially if the floral elements overlap too much with the hand. Sometimes, simplifying the layout by removing a few petals can actually enhance the impact of the central peace sign gesture.

Typography and Commercial Usage Tips

To truly elevate this commercial design, pairing it with the right typography is essential. Given the retro-cool aesthetic, I recommend avoiding overly modern sans-serif fonts. Instead, try pairing the Skeleton Peace Sign Floral Design with a display font that has a bit of grit or a handwritten font that mimics a brush stroke. A serif font with high contrast can also complement the elegance of the floral elements. Experiment with text placement; placing a short phrase like "Stay Wild" or "Peace & Bones" above or below the hand creates a balanced composition perfect for T-Shirt Designs.

Finally, before integrating this asset into any Etsy product or print-on-demand catalog, you must confirm the commercial licensing. Ensure that the license covers the number of end products you intend to sell. Some licenses restrict usage to a certain quantity of physical goods, while others offer unlimited rights. Using a design asset without the proper clearance can lead to account suspensions on platforms like Etsy or Amazon Handmade. Once you have verified the terms, you are free to build your inventory.
